Details
A vulnerability was found in Cisco IOS and IOS XE (Router Operating System) (the affected version unknown). It has been classified as problematic. Affected is an unknown part of the component Session Initiation Protocol. The manipulation as part of a SIP Message leads to a null pointer dereference vulnerability. CWE is classifying the issue as CWE-476. A NULL pointer dereference occurs when the application dereferences a pointer that it expects to be valid, but is NULL, typically causing a crash or exit. This is going to have an impact on availability. CVE summarizes:
A vulnerability in the common Session Initiation Protocol (SIP) library of Cisco IOS and IOS XE Software could allow an unauthenticated, remote attacker to trigger a reload of an affected device, resulting in a denial of service (DoS) condition. The vulnerability is due to insufficient sanity checks on an internal data structure. An attacker could exploit this vulnerability by sending a sequence of malicious SIP messages to an affected device. An exploit could allow the attacker to cause a NULL pointer dereference, resulting in a crash of the iosd process. This triggers a reload of the device.
The weakness was presented 09/25/2019 as cisco-sa-20190925-sip-dos as confirmed advisory (Website). The advisory is available at tools.cisco.com. This vulnerability is traded as CVE-2019-12654 since 06/04/2019. It is possible to launch the attack remotely. The exploitation doesn't require any form of authentication. The technical details are unknown and an exploit is not available.
Upgrading eliminates this vulnerability.
